We want to start by saying a big thank you to the vast majority of our visitors and volunteers. Most of the groups who come out to Rams Island deeply respect the space, share our values, and leave the island just as they found it.
Unfortunately, we occasionally hit a bump in the road. We operate as a volunteer-led conservation project under a strict Leave No Trace policy to protect the island’s environment and wildlife. We ask those who visit to do the same. As you can see from the photos below, not everyone who visited last weekend showed that same respect. A group made their own way out to Rams Island and left our volunteers tidying up their mess. All the photographs can't be shared as they would put you off your breakfast!
The time our team had to spend cleaning up after this group took valuable hours away from the actual maintenance and conservation work we’re here to do. While Rams Island is managed through countless volunteer hours, we love welcoming people out to enjoy it—but keeping it clean takes everyone playing their part.
Thank you to everyone who continues to support us and treat the island with care.
